Hello BP Family! Question: Finding ARV without reliable comps?

Lamond Sykes
  • Saint Louis, MO
Posted

Hello, my name is Lamond and this is my first post coming to you all by way of Saint Louis, MO. Found out about BP last night and I'm anxious to soak up knowledge. I only know a couple of realtors, and they haven't been the most responsive when it came to questions I had about newbie wholesaling. I'm hoping to have better luck here getting my questions answered and networking with others in the area.

My first question is about finding the ARV without reliable comps?

I decided to take action and D4Ds, came across a FSBO close to me and contacted the seller, I'm now in the midst of preparing my offer and was trying to figure out the ARV but there aren't any comps in the area. Most properties have sold for 9k or less because they were fix and flips I assume, but this particular property shouldn't require as much work as it is tenant occupied already and from the pics looks like a well kept together home. Any tips or advice on how to come up with a solid ARV, and any other tips on getting started off wholesaling in general would be appreciated as well (determining repairs, etc.) Thanks in advance and I look forward to your feedback!
